TFI provides child welfare services through a network of affiliates across the United States, including foster and kinship care, adoption, counseling, prevention services, training (TIPS-MAPP), and visitation centers. These services are delivered locally by regional agencies under the Family Initiative umbrella, with staff who recruit, train, and support foster families and provide counseling and educational resources, plus technology tools through its nonprofit tech affiliates. What sets TFI apart is its bundled, nationwide platform that combines a wide range of child-welfare services with regional delivery and technology support, rather than operating as a single-region group. Its goal is to help children grow in safe, stable environments by offering compassionate, quality, and accessible services and resources.
